Today we will discuss the\u00a0<strong>kalij pheasant<\/strong>\u00a0(Lophura leucomelanos), a fascinating bird species found in forests and thickets, particularly in the Himalayan foothills from Nepal to western Thailand. Males of this species boast a striking glossy bluish-black plumage, while the females display a more modest overall brownish hue.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">With a bare red face and greyish legs, the&nbsp;<strong>kalij pheasant<\/strong>&nbsp;is easily identifiable. While it is considered generally common and widespread, certain subspecies are unfortunately threatened. small vertebrates. Foraging primarily on the forest floor, these colorful birds use their keen eyesight to locate and capture their prey.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">During the breeding season, which varies depending on the subspecies and geographical location, the male kalij pheasants showcase their elaborate courtship displays to attract females. They engage in wing-flapping and tail-raising behaviors while emitting loud calls to profess their readiness for mating.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The females, on the other hand, are responsible for building the nest on the ground and incubating the eggs. They carefully select a hidden and safe location, using materials from their surroundings to construct a sturdy nest. It has a particular affinity for the Himalayan foothills, where dense vegetation provides vital protection and cover.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Unfortunately, some subspecies of the kalij pheasant face the threat of extinction due to habitat loss and degradation. The rapid deforestation and human encroachment in their natural habitats have resulted in a decline in their population. The exact timing of the breeding season varies depending on the subspecies and geographical location.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">During this season, the males showcase their vibrant plumage, with glossy blue-black feathers that catch the eye. They engage in elaborate courtship rituals to attract females, utilizing their captivating appearance and intricate displays to woo potential mates.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">However, aside from their beauty, kalij pheasants are also subject to hunting.
